The Four Delay Personalities That Shape Your Mix
Through hundreds of mixing sessions, Wesley identified four distinct delay behaviors that affect timing and groove in predictable ways. Understanding these personalities helps you choose the right tool for each musical moment.
The Reinforcer: Tight Slap Delays
Slap delays (typically 40-120ms) act like acoustic reflections, reinforcing the original sound without creating obvious repetition. Wesley uses these most often on snare drums and lead vocals to add presence and size.
"When Grace's vocal felt too small against the wall of guitars, I added a 75ms slap delay panned slightly right," he explains about a recent pop-rock session. "It didn't sound like an effect - it just made her voice feel bigger and more confident in the mix."
| Delay Time | Effect | Best For |
|---|---|---|
| 20-50ms | Thickness, no obvious repeat | Kick drums, bass |
| 50-80ms | Size and presence | Snare, lead vocals |
| 80-120ms | Noticeable but musical doubling | Guitar leads, backing vocals |
The Groove Builder: Rhythmic Delays
These delays sync to your song's tempo, creating additional rhythm elements that can enhance or completely reshape the groove. Eighth notes, dotted eighths, and sixteenth notes each create different forward momentum.
During a session with producer Janet Rodriguez, Wesley learned the power of dotted eighth delays on guitar parts. "Janet showed me how a dotted eighth delay on a simple chord progression could create the illusion of a much more complex arrangement," he says. "The delay fills the gaps between chord changes, making four chords sound like eight."
- Calculate your delay time: 60,000 divided by BPM equals quarter note in milliseconds
- Divide by 2 for eighth notes, by 4 for sixteenths
- Multiply by 1.5 for dotted notes (dotted eighth = eighth note x 1.5)
- Test against your drum track - the delay should lock with existing rhythm elements
The Space Creator: Ambient Delays
Longer delays (250ms and up) create obvious repetitions that add depth and atmosphere. These work best when the feedback is controlled and the repeats blend into the mix rather than competing for attention.
Wesley's breakthrough moment with ambient delays came during a folk recording session. The acoustic guitar fingerpicking pattern felt too intimate for the expansive chorus section, so he added a 380ms delay with moderate feedback, filtered to remove low frequencies.
"The delay created this beautiful cascade effect," he remembers. "Each fingerpicked note spawned gentle echoes that filled the space between the original notes. It transformed an intimate guitar part into something cinematic."
The Texture Maker: Modulated Delays
Adding modulation to delay repeats - through chorus, vibrato, or tape simulation - creates movement and prevents the repetitions from feeling mechanical. This category includes tape delays, analog-modeled delays, and modern digital units with built-in modulation.
Wesley's favorite modulated delay story involves a monotonous synthesizer pad that needed character without losing its supportive role in the arrangement. "I sent it to my tape delay emulation with subtle wow and flutter. The modulation made each repeat slightly different in pitch and timing, like the pad was breathing with the music."
"Modulation turns delay from a mathematical effect into something organic. The slight imperfections make it feel human."
Delay Timing Exercises That Build Your Intuition
Understanding delay types theoretically is one thing, but developing the ear to choose the right delay timing in real mixing situations requires practice. Wesley developed these exercises after struggling to explain his delay choices to mixing students.
Exercise One: The Snare Reinforcement Test
Load a drum track with a prominent snare hit. Add a delay plugin and set it to different slap delay times while the track loops:
- 25ms: Notice how the snare gets fatter without sounding delayed
- 50ms: The snare gains size and presence
- 75ms: You start hearing two distinct hits
- 100ms+: The effect becomes obvious and potentially distracting
"The magic zone is usually between 40-80ms," Wesley notes. "That's where you get maximum impact with minimal obviousness."
Exercise Two: Groove Enhancement Challenge
Take a simple drum and bass groove and experiment with rhythmic delays on different elements. Try an eighth-note delay on the hi-hat, a dotted eighth on a spare snare send, and a quarter-note delay on bass note endings.
Wesley's student Amanda Chen discovered during this exercise that delays could completely change a song's feel. "I added a sixteenth-note delay to the kick drum in a 4/4 rock beat, and suddenly it felt like a shuffle. The delay created ghost notes that weren't there before."
Exercise Three: The Frequency-Shaped Delay
Set up a delay with 300-400ms timing, then use EQ to shape the delay repeats:
EQ Shaping Guidelines
High-pass at 200-400Hz: Prevents delay repeats from muddying the low end
Gentle high-frequency roll-off: Makes repeats sit behind the original signal
Slight midrange scoop: Reduces competition with vocal and instrument fundamentals
"Unfiltered delays usually sound too present," Wesley explains. "By removing the lows and softening the highs, the repeats become supportive rather than competitive."
Common Delay Timing Disasters and How to Avoid Them
After years of mixing and teaching, Wesley has observed patterns in how delays can damage rather than enhance a mix. These mistakes often stem from thinking about delay as an isolated effect rather than a rhythmic element.
The Flamming Disaster
Short delays (10-30ms) can create flamming effects that make tight performances sound loose and sloppy. Wesley encountered this during a jazz fusion session where the drummer had incredibly precise timing.
"I added what I thought was a subtle 25ms delay to the snare, expecting it to add size," he recalls. "Instead, it made this incredibly tight drummer sound like he was rushing every hit. The delay was creating false doubles that destroyed the groove precision."
The solution: either go shorter (under 15ms) for pure reinforcement, or longer (over 60ms) where the delay becomes an intentional musical element.
The Tempo War
Rhythmic delays that don't align with your song's tempo create competing rhythmic information that confuses listeners. Wesley learned this lesson during a hip-hop session where he loved a particular analog delay unit's sound but couldn't make it work musically.
"I kept trying to force this vintage delay that only had preset timing options," he says. "None of the presets locked to our 87 BPM track, so every delay repeat felt like it was fighting the beat. Sometimes you have to choose musical appropriateness over gear preferences."
The Feedback Loop Trap
High feedback settings create cascading repeats that can quickly overwhelm a mix, especially in dense arrangements. Wesley's worst feedback disaster happened during a metal session where multiple delay sends created an unpredictable buildup.
"I had delays on guitar, snare, and vocal, all with moderate feedback settings," he remembers. "During the bridge section, they combined to create this massive wash of repeats that completely buried the actual performance. I learned to always check delay interactions at the loudest, busiest section of the song."
Building Your Delay Decision Framework
Wesley's approach to delay selection follows a consistent decision tree that prioritizes musical function over sonic character. This framework helps him choose appropriate delay types quickly during sessions when time pressure is high.
Step One: Identify the Musical Goal
Before reaching for any delay, Wesley asks himself what the track needs: more size, rhythmic interest, spatial depth, or textural character. Each goal points toward different delay categories.
"If a vocal needs more presence but the arrangement is already rhythmically complex, I'm thinking slap delay, not rhythmic delay," he explains. "But if the groove feels static and there's space in the arrangement, rhythmic delays become the answer."
Step Two: Consider the Arrangement Density
Busy arrangements require more conservative delay choices, while sparse arrangements can handle longer, more obvious delay effects. Wesley learned this principle during a folk session where intimate verses opened up into orchestral choruses.
"The verses needed subtle slap delays that added presence without clutter," he says. "But during the choruses with full string sections, I could use longer, more dramatic delays because there was space for them to breathe."
Step Three: Test Against the Rhythm Section
Every delay choice gets tested against the established groove. Wesley plays the delay in context, checking that it enhances rather than competes with existing rhythmic elements.
- Delay repeats lock with drum patterns
- No timing conflicts with bass rhythms
- Overall groove feels enhanced, not cluttered
- Delay supports the song's energy rather than fighting it

Your Next Mix Session: Putting Delay Timing Into Practice
The next time you're mixing, try Wesley's three-step delay audit on every track that needs enhancement. First, identify what the track needs musically. Second, choose a delay category that serves that need. Third, dial in the timing by ear while the full mix plays.
"Don't solo the track when setting delay times," Wesley advises. "Delay timing that sounds perfect in isolation often feels wrong in context. Let your ears guide you toward timings that support the overall groove, even if they seem unconventional."
Most importantly, remember that not every track needs delay. Sometimes the most musical choice is restraint, letting the natural timing relationships carry the groove without additional enhancement.
Start with one element per song - maybe just the snare drum or lead vocal. As you build confidence with delay timing decisions, you can expand to more complex delay networks that create rich, rhythmic conversations throughout your mix.
